WIP Clang Format style file for c3lang
# Treat C3 like C++ for clang-format
Language: Cpp
BasedOnStyle: LLVM
# Indentation & Tabs
UseTab: ForIndentation
TabWidth: 4
IndentWidth: 4
ContinuationIndentWidth: 8
# Switch-Case Layout
IndentCaseLabels: true
#CaseIndentWidth: 1
# Bracing & Single-Line Rules
BreakBeforeBraces: Allman
AllowShortIfStatementsOnASingleLine: WithoutElse
AllowShortFunctionsOnASingleLine: None
BreakAfterAttributes: Leave
#BreakBeforeAttributes: Leave
# Line Length & Wrapping
ColumnLimit: 120
BinPackParameters: false
BinPackArguments: false
AllowAllArgumentsOnNextLine: false
PenaltyBreakBeforeFirstCallParameter: 50
#PenaltyBreakBeforeFirstLambdaArrow: 50
# Import/Include Handling
SortIncludes: false
IncludeIsMainRegex: "(?i)^(.*[/\\\\])?([^/\\\\]+)\\.c3$"
# C3-Specific Tokens
AttributeMacros:
- align
- benchmark
- bigendian
- builtin
- callconv
- compact
- const
- deprecated
- dynamic
- export
- extern
- finalizer
- if
- init
- inline
- link
- littleendian
- local
- maydiscard
- naked
- noalias
- nodiscard
- noinit
- noinline
- nopadding
- norecurse
- noreturn
- nosanitize
- nostrip
- obfuscate
- operator
- optional
- overlap
- packed
- private
- pure
- reflect
- section
- tag
- test
- unused
- used
- wasm
- winmain
- weak
StatementMacros:
- defer
- panic
# Formatter On/Off Pragmas
CommentPragmas: '^(//\\s*(?:c3|clang)-format-(?:off|on))'

clang-format is splitting some @ attributes, inserting a space between the @ and the keyword (ex. inline). I suspect it's because inline is a real c/c++ keyword, whereas in c3, it's an attribute @inline which becomes invalid when clang-format inserts whitespace after the @

clang-format hard-codes its treatment of the Objective-C “@-keywords”.
If the token after the at-sign is one of the dozen keywords that Clang itself
recognises (@interface, @implementation, @end, @property, …) it keeps
them glued together; otherwise it prints the two tokens separately, adding a
space between @ and the identifier to avoid the creation of an accidental
single token in C/C++ lexing. There is no style option that changes this
rule:

The only knob that touches “@ …” spacing is ObjCSpaceAfterProperty and
it applies exclusively to @property

Lists such as AttributeMacros, StatementMacros, etc. are consulted after
the tokens have been produced, so they cannot influence how the @ token is
glued to (or separated from) inline, noreturn, and similar words.

Because C3’s attributes (@inline, @naked, …) are not recognised
keywords, the formatter will always rewrite

@inline fn foo() { … }

to

@ inline fn foo() { … }

and there is no YAML switch to stop it.
What you can do
Goal Work-around
Leave the attribute exactly as you wrote it Surround the region with the normal pragmas
// clang-format off / // clang-format on or any pattern you put in CommentPragmas.
Format the file but keep the attribute token intact Patch clang-format (add the C3 keywords to the Objective-C keyword table in TokenAnnotator.cpp and rebuild), or keep a fork that recognises C3.
Avoid touching the source at all Run clang-format only on C/C++ source and skip .c3 files (DisableFormat: true in a C3-specific section).
Until someone extends clang-format with first-class C3 support (or at least a
generic “leave @identifier alone” switch), disabling formatting around those
lines—or maintaining a small custom build—is the only reliable solution.
